Richard "Dick" Miller (born December 25, 1928, Brooklyn, New York) is a character actor who has appeared in many films, particularly those produced by Roger Corman, and later in films of directors who started their careers with Corman, including Joe Dante and James Cameron. 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~

~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 His roles in movies include White Line Fever, The Terminator, Night of the Creeps, Amazon Women on the Moon and The Howling. His best known role was in the movies Gremlins and ' as Murray Futterman. He appeared in Pulp Fiction as Monster Joe, but his scene and a few others was deleted because of the length of the film. 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 His television credits include ' as Dan Pascal, and appearances on ' in the season 1 episode "The Big Goodbye" as the news paper stand man in the holodeck, ' in the season 3 episode Past Tense Part 1 and Past Tense Part 2 as Vin, Time of Your Life, and many others. 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~
